Britney Beats Out Radiohead To Top ARIA Chart

By Andrew Tijs
Tue, 05 Apr 2011 11:36:18 +1000

Britney Spears new album edges out Radiohead for the number one position in this week’s ARIA chart wrap.

The dogfight at the top was the most significant of the new entries this week, as Spears’ Femme Fatale debuted at number one on the ARIA Album Chart ahead of Radiohead’s King Of Limbs.

But it’s a bittersweet win, since King Of Limbs has been available online for over six weeks and still managed to come in second.

There were quite a few other new entries: Sum 41’s comeback album Screaming Bloody Murder appeared at 16, Within Temptation’s The Unforgiving at 27, Shane Nicholson’s Bad Machines at 29, Cavalera Conspiracy’s Blunt Force Trauma at 31, Celtic Thunder’s Take Me Home at 40 and Yellowcard’s When You’re Through Thinking, Say Yes at 41.

The biggest movers were Lionel Richie, whose Definitive Collection rocketed back into the charts at 17 on the back of touring, and Aussies are finally catching up with worldwide number one Adele’s 21, which snuck up from 12 to 4.

Kanye West copped a big drop, from 24 to 43, but it’s been in the charts for 19 weeks so that’s not too shabby. Elbow also plummeted from 18 to 50, everyone who wanted to snap up their gentle Build A Rocket Boys! seemingly having already bought their copy.

Impressively, Sparkadia are holding in at number nine, only dropping one rung from last week.

And Bon Jovi and Pink’s Greatest Hits remain perennial, both still in the top twenty after five months.
